What is Somatic Healing? | Reconnect with Your Body Through Therapy

When we experience trauma or chronic stress, it’s not just our minds that are affected, our bodies often carry the weight of it long after the event has passed.
Somatic healing is a therapeutic approach that recognises the deep connection between emotional well-being and the body’s responses. It invites you to go beyond words and begin healing through physical awareness and regulation.
Why Healing Must Include the Body
When we experience trauma or chronic stress, it’s not only our minds that are impacted, our bodies often carry the invisible scars. Somatic healing recognises that emotional healing must involve the body, because trauma lives in the nervous system, not just in memory. Without reconnecting to the body, true restoration can remain out of reach.
“Trauma is not what happens to us, but what we hold inside in the absence of an empathetic witness.”— Peter A. Levine, PhD
How Somatic Healing Works
Unlike traditional talk therapy, somatic healing invites you to heal through:
Breathwork and grounding exercises
Gentle movement and posture awareness
Mindful tracking of bodily sensations and nervous system responses
Developing tools to regulate emotions from within
